On December 17, 2021, Donald Trump issued an unhinged statement about how “district attorneys”, “attorneys general” and “Dem enforcement” agencies are out to ruin his life.

Knowing that prosecutors often meet with defense attorneys right before making a final decision to seek an indictment, Trump’s statement strongly signaled that some prosecutor somewhere had let his defense team know that he was about to be indicted.

Based on new reporting, we now know that just days before Trump issued that unhinged rant, his defense team met with prosecutors from the Fulton County, Georgia, District Attorney’s Office.

All signs are now pointing to Georgia being the first jurisdiction that may be on the verge of criminally inciting Donald Trump.
